WebbProtein is needed for growth, repair and maintenance of our bodies. We get protein for a range of foods including: beans, seeds and nuts as well as animal and dairy products. Proteins are made up of amino acids. Amino acids are the building blocks of the body. Our bodies can make non-essential amino acids but we have to eat the amino acids our ...
